Q: What causes hydrostatic pressure water damage?
Hydrostatic pressure water damage occurs when water accumulates in the soil surrounding your home’s foundation, causing pressure to build up and potentially leading to water seepage into your home. Identify the signs and act fast to prevent further damage.

Q: Can I prevent hydrostatic pressure water damage?
Yes, there are steps you can take to prevent hydrostatic pressure water damage, such as installing a French drain, ensuring proper grading around your home, and maintaining your home’s foundation. Take preventative measures to protect your property.
